I know you guys probably have more experience with this sort of thing.

What is a good company for replacement windshields for our old trucks?

It is the curved windshield for 1957 Dodge D100 truck.

I know where some donor trucks may be, but I hate to buy a whole truck for just the windshield.

I am looking for replacement glass with the rubber seal to hold it in place.

Any ideas?

I think you will find that windshield fits from late 55 through 1960, I believe. Check out auto glass makers. If you have a good local auto glass guy, he should be able to locate a source, or you can probably find one looking on line. Just be sure you know what the model # your truck is. If you know someone that has a Hollander interchange book, you can get the windshield glass # and what they fit. The more they fit, the better chance of finding a new one or more of a chance finding a good used one. Google "antique auto glass" & see what turns up. Gene

That windshield was used more than you think. If i am not mistaken, it was used up into the 70's in the Dodge semi trucks.I believe it was first used in 56. Randy

The listing mentions clear, green, or shaded. So one would assume the windows come all 3 ways. Only way to find out is to contact the folks. I just bought 1957 Chrysler windshields from them, and had them sent to Canada. They were knowledgeable, and just great people to deal with. Seemed first class all the way.

And, as posted above, these windows fit the Heavy Duty truck cabs that were manufactured from 1961 to 1975 in North America, and maybe longer in Mexico.

Not hard to imagine at all. They just kept making the same cab for various uses as the tooling was already paid for. Or maybe they were using up a huge surplus of body parts! Big trucks don't sell much based on looks, and what you notice are the fenders, grille and hood.
